HC tells J-K to appoint judicial magistrates for setting up JJBs in all districts

SRINAGAR: The Jammu and Kashmir High Court today directed the State Government to appoint 22 judicial magistrates required for setting up of juvenile justice boards in all districts.

A division bench, comprising justices Mohammad Yaqoob Mir and Justice Ali Mohammad Magrey, directed the Government to create 22 additional posts of Judicial Magistrates (First Class) which is a requirement under the Jammu and Kashmir Juvenile Justice (Care and Protection of Children) Act of 2013 and the Rules of 2014.

The bench noted that in absence of 22 juvenile justice boards to be set up under Section 4(1) of the Act, the chief judicial magistrates are exercising the powers and performing the functions of the boards. (AGENCIES)
